Distance Education at the University of Northern Iowa: Perspectives in Quality Online Teaching and Learning

Wed, 03/27/2013 - 9:00am - 3:00pm

Join Continuing Education in celebrating a century of service to UNI at our distance education conference highlighting the indicators of quality instruction and student interaction in online courses. Keynote speaker Lawrence Ragan, Ph.D., will present, “Online Student and Instructor Views of Quality Instruction," investigating learner perceptions of online instructional quality and discussing the interpretation and use of such findings. In addition, UNI faculty and staff will present a variety of sessions on the effective use of technology in online teaching and learning.

There is no cost for attending the sessions or lunch. Please RSVP by Friday, March 22, to reserve a lunch.

National Student Exchange Info Meeting

Thu, 01/17/2013 - 3:00pm - 4:30pm

Learn how you can attend one of 170+ colleges and universities across the U.S. and Canada while paying UNI tuition.  Students must have a 2.5 GPA and have completed at least 30 UNI hours at the time of exchange.

Physical Anthropology's Views on the Biological Aspects of "Race"

Mon, 04/16/2012 - 7:00pm - 8:30pm

Dr. Tyler O’Brien, Associate Professor of Physical Anthropology, will discuss the history of the typological race concept, including the field’s current understanding of biological differences among populations of the human species. This program is presented in conjunction with the exhibit RACE: Are We So Different? on display at the University Museum February 6 through June 9.

Witness to Whiteness: Shades of White Anti-Racism

Tue, 04/10/2012 - 7:00pm - 8:30pm

Why would people of white identity become active in anti-racist struggles? How can whites be more effective allies for people of color? Dr. Harry Brod, Professor of Philosophy and Humanities at the University of Northern Iowa, will explore these important avenues to racial justice. His books include White Men Challenging Racism: 35 Personal Stories and his courses include “Money, Sex and Power: Theories of Race, Class and Gender.” He has extensive experience as a social justice activist and trainer, and is a member of Campus Coalition Builders, UNI’s diversity leadership team. This program is presented in conjunction with the exhibit RACE: Are We So Different? on display at the University Museum February 6 through June 9.
